4x Brook Wingman SD converters?
I'm not sure it would work unless you were able to split the DC controller port into one Wingman SD, and at that I don't believe the firmware would support multiple controllers om one Wingman. My thinking here is that the DC controller ports are separate and discrete and without a physical connection to each port it would never be able to identify controller 2,3 & 4. I believe we would need something similar to the ogx360 for the OG Xbox to accomplish what your looking for u/mune87

XBOX USB mic/headset mods.
Yes, you can mod the Communicator to use a 3.5m jack. And that seems to work well as long as you don't put high impedance headphones on it. https://imgur.com/a/xisxrwS However yeah, you would have to find a Communicator first... I could see a "translator" being made though, like the ogx360 https://github.com/Ryzee119/ogx360 But instead of converting a controller, it pretends to be a Communicator and interfaces with normal usb and more ideally Bluetooth headsets. Not sure how / if any of that could be done. Just throwing the idea out there. Hard part would be stripping out what you can out of a full HID headset and piping that back into the xboxs simple XID in a way its happy with and still actually works. https://xboxdevwiki.net/Xbox_Input_Devices#Xbox_Communicator
